数控编程文本用什么格式
-
数控编程文本通常使用文本文件格式。这是因为文本文件可以直接由文本编辑器打开和编辑,而无需进行额外的转换或解码过程。常见的数控编程文本格式包括G代码和M代码。
G代码是控制数控机床的一种指令语言。它指定了在数控机床上进行各种操作的指令,例如移动坐标轴、开启或关闭刀具、选择工作方式等。G代码文本文件以扩展名为“.nc”或“.txt”的形式存储。
M代码用于控制数控机床的辅助功能和机器操作,例如进给速度、冷却系统、夹具操作等。M代码文本文件的格式与G代码类似,也可以保存为“.nc”或“.txt”文件。
在数控编程过程中,通常会同时使用G代码和M代码。这些代码可以手动编写,也可以通过CAD/CAM软件生成。无论是手动编写还是由软件生成,数控编程文本都需要符合机床的控制系统所支持的格式和语法规范。
除了G代码和M代码外,数控编程文本还可能包含注释、变量定义、循环和条件语句等。注释通常以分号“;”开头,用于说明或解释代码的作用。变量定义允许在程序中使用变量来存储数值或结果。循环和条件语句可以实现程序的控制流程和逻辑判断。
总之,数控编程文本通常使用文本文件格式,以G代码和M代码为主要内容。在编写和编辑数控编程文本时,需要遵循特定的格式和语法规范,并根据具体数控机床的要求进行调整和优化。
1年前 -
数控编程文本一般使用G代码格式。G代码是一种数控指令语言,用于控制数控机床的操作。这些指令告诉机床如何移动、加工和操作工件。G代码格式的文本通常以文本文件的形式存储,并使用特定的文件扩展名,例如*.nc或*.txt。
以下是数控编程文本使用G代码格式的特点和优势:
-
简单易懂:G代码采用直观的指令语言,易于编写和理解。每个指令都以字母G开头,后面跟着一个数字表示特定的操作或功能。
-
可读性强:G代码具有一定的可读性,使得操作者能够直观地了解机床的加工过程。代码中的注释和空行可以帮助操作者更好地理解和维护代码。
-
灵活和可扩展:G代码是一种通用的编程语言,适用于各种数控机床,包括铣床、车床、钻床等。它具有丰富的指令集,能够实现复杂的加工操作。
-
容易修改和调整:通过编辑G代码文本,操作者可以轻松修改加工程序,调整工件的尺寸、形状和操作顺序。这种灵活性可以帮助提高生产效率和灵活性。
-
可与CAM软件兼容:许多计算机辅助制造(CAM)软件和数控仿真软件可以生成G代码。这意味着用户可以使用CAM软件创建工件的几何模型,然后将其转换为G代码进行加工。
总结起来,数控编程文本一般使用G代码格式,因为它简单易懂、可读性强、灵活和可扩展。同时,G代码与CAM软件兼容,使得加工过程更加高效和精确。
1年前 -
-
数控编程文本一般以特定的格式表示,常用的格式包括下述几种:
-
G代码格式:G代码是数控编程中最常见的格式,它由一系列的字母和数字组成,用来表示机床的各种运动和功能。通常以一行行的文本形式表示。
-
ISO格式:ISO格式是一种国际标准的数控编程格式,它是基于G代码格式的扩展形式。ISO格式在G代码的基础上增加了许多功能和指令,使得数控机床的编程更加灵活和易用。
-
CAM格式:CAM(计算机辅助制造)软件通常使用自己的特定格式来表示数控编程。CAM格式一般以文件的形式存储,包含了机床的几何信息、切削工艺和刀具路径等。
-
文本格式:除了特定的编程格式,数控编程文本还可以以纯文本的形式表示,例如使用文本编辑器编写的普通文本文件。这种格式一般用于简单的编程任务或者特殊需求。
不同机床厂家和编程软件可能会有不同的编程格式,因此在进行数控编程时,需要根据具体的需求和机床要求选择合适的编程格式。此外,数控编程软件通常会提供相应的代码编辑器和语法检查功能,帮助程序员正确编写和格式化代码。
1年前 -